            <thetext>I recently added x11-libs/fltk:2, which is hardmasked for the moment, but I&apos;d like to get this into ~arch, so that dillo-2.0 can be unmasked as well.

Therefore the maintainers of all packages that depend on x11-libs/fltk need to check if those packages build and work correctly with the slot 2 version of fltk; and where necessary adjust the dependency to be on slot 1.1 specifically.

This is the list of involved packages and maintainers:

            <thetext>(In reply to comment #4)
&gt; There is for example flpsed in version 0.6.1 uses fltk:2 so it can be added :]


of course there are packages working and requiring 2.0, but my question was more &quot;is there any chance that a package that used to work with 1.1 works with 2.0?&quot;; in the sense that i don&apos;t see the point of cc&apos;ing maintainers and asking for them to test it when it seems to be totally incompatible and thus fltk maintainers could go through all the tree and change the deps to fltk:1.1</thetext>
          </long_desc>
          <long_desc isprivate="0">
            <who>scarabeus@gentoo.org</who>
            <bug_when>2008-11-14 11:26:07 0000</bug_when>
            <thetext>Looking on how they changed that library i would say no. IT is too big rewrite. But this is really up to fltk maintainer.</thetext>
